Screening principle: Eccentric photorefraction (photoretinoscopy) is used to estimate the magnitude of ametropia based
on characteristics of the light reflex in the pupil.

Guidance and manufacturer's declaration
EMC compliance
Special precautions concerning electromagnetic compatibility (EMC) must be taken for all
medical electrical equipment. This device complies with IEC 60601-1-2:2014.
•
All medical electrical equipment must be installed and put into service in accordance
with the EMC information provided in this Directions for use.
•
Portable and mobile RF communications equipment can affect the behavior of
medical electrical equipment.
The device complies with all applicable and required standards for electromagnetic
interference.
